My son is six weeks old, I exclusively breastfeed and wonder a lot about this topic, while id never breastfeed intoxicated, does drinking alcohol effect your breastmilk even after you are no longer intoxicated? For instance, is it okay to have a glass or two of wine or drink a beer or two if you breastfeed or should you refrain from consuming any amount of alcohol until you stop nursing?

teacherjenn4
Oct 17, 2012, 08:21 PM
My doctor told me (a long time ago), that a breast feeding mom should have no more than one glass of wine/beer , and not more than once a week. Wait at least two hours after consuming alcohol before breast feeding. New moms feel free to update, of course.
